On April 19, one of Canada’s biggest unions went on strike. The Public Service Alliance of Canada (PSAC) represents federal civil servants from two bargaining groups, totalling 155,000 workers in all.

The government and the union clashed over wages, working from home, hiring contractors, and job security during layoffs. It was one of the biggest and most disruptive strikes in recent history.
